MAC Asset Management Limited ("MACAM") is authorised and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ority. This summary describes the arrangements MACAM has in place to identify and manage conflicts of interest that may arise in the course of its regulated activities.
A conflict of interest arises when the interests of MACAM, or individuals associated with it, diverge from the interests of a client, or where the interests of two or more clients diverge. MACAM is committed to identifying and managing such conflicts fairly.
MACAM has identified the following potential sources of conflict:
Own account dealing: Staff may hold personal investments that conflict with client interests. MACAM operates a personal account dealing policy that restricts and monitors such activity.
Remuneration arrangements: Remuneration arrangements may create actual or potential conflicts. MACAM maintains policies and controls designed to identify and manage such risks.
Multiple client relationships: MACAM may act for clients with competing interests in the same financial instruments or markets.
Gifts and inducements: Receipt of gifts or inducements from third parties could create conflicts. MACAM maintains a gifts and inducements register and policy.
MACAM manages conflicts of interest through the following measures:
Information barriers: Restricting the flow of information between departments where conflicts may arise.
Independent supervision: Ensuring that individuals involved in activities giving rise to potential conflicts are supervised independently.
Disclosure: Where conflicts cannot be adequately managed, MACAM will disclose the nature of the conflict to the client before proceeding.
Declining to act: In certain circumstances, MACAM may decline to act where a conflict of interest cannot be adequately managed or disclosed.
MACAM operates a personal account dealing policy that requires staff to obtain pre-clearance before undertaking personal transactions in securities. Staff are prohibited from dealing in advance of client orders or using confidential client information for personal benefit.
Where MACAM determines that the arrangements in place are not sufficient to prevent a conflict of interest from adversely affecting a client's interests, MACAM will disclose the general nature and sources of the conflict to the client prior to carrying out business on their behalf.
This policy is reviewed annually and updated as required to reflect changes in the business or regulatory environment. MACAM's Compliance function is responsible for overseeing its implementation.

MAC Asset Management Limited ("MACAM") is required under applicable FCA rules to take all sufficient steps to obtain the best possible result for its clients when executing orders. This document provides a summary of MACAM’s order-execution arrangements.
This policy applies to all orders executed by MACAM on behalf of its professional clients in financial instruments including fixed income securities, equities, structured products and other instruments.
When executing client orders, MACAM takes into account the following factors to achieve best execution:
Price: The price at which the transaction is executed, including any commissions or fees.
Costs: All explicit costs borne by the client, including commissions, exchange fees and clearing costs.
Speed: The speed at which an order can be executed in the prevailing market conditions.
Likelihood of execution and settlement: The probability that the order will be executed at the required size and settled in a timely manner.
Size and nature: The size of the order and the nature of the financial instrument, including whether it is traded on a regulated market or OTC.
Market impact: The potential impact that executing the order may have on the market price of the instrument.
MACAM operates its own trading desk, which provides a significant advantage in terms of execution quality, speed and liquidity access. MACAM maintains relationships with a range of counterparties including major investment banks, specialist brokers and electronic trading platforms. Execution venues are selected on the basis of their ability to deliver consistent best execution across relevant asset classes.
MACAM monitors the effectiveness of its order execution arrangements on an ongoing basis and reviews this policy at least annually. Where deficiencies are identified, corrective action will be taken promptly.
Clients receive information regarding MACAM’s order-execution arrangements as part of the onboarding and contractual process. Any consent required under applicable rules is obtained in the appropriate form. Clients may request further information on the firm’s execution arrangements and venues used.

MAC Asset Management Limited ("MACAM") is subject to the FCA’s Investment Firms Prudential Regime and the applicable requirements of the MIFIDPRU sourcebook. This disclosure summarises the firm’s approach to capital adequacy and prudential risk management.
The firm assesses its prudential classification and own-funds requirements in accordance with applicable MIFIDPRU rules. Its minimum own-funds requirement is determined by the relevant permanent minimum capital requirement, fixed overhead requirement and, where applicable, K-factor requirement. The firm’s precise regulatory classification and disclosure obligations are reviewed through its compliance and prudential processes.
MACAM maintains own funds designed to meet its applicable regulatory requirements and internal risk assessment. The composition and adequacy of regulatory capital are monitored as part of the firm’s prudential governance framework.
